ACCIDENT RESPONSE PROCEDURES

Whistle to alert everybody around.

Try and put off the cause of accident if the safe and possible

Remove the victim immediately from source of danger

Page 9: A Template for Hse Policy Plan Unedited

Apply first-aid if the injury is minor.

Keep in safe and convenient position and eliminate crowding to ensure good ventilation.

Evacuate victim to retainer clinic for medical attention.

Constitute Investigation panel.

Follow-up recommendation.

ACCIDENT INVESTIGATION PROCEDUREVisit scene of accident immediatelyInterview as many people as possible related to the accidentInterview witnessesStudy possible causes of the accidentAsk for other peoples opinion on the cause(s) and remedyWrite a report immediately Correct the conditions as much as possible urgently

Inform the management immediately and follow up for company corrections of the conditions resulting in accident

MANHOUR EXPOSUREThis is the total number of hours of employment including overtime and training but excluding leave, sickness and other absences.The man-hour Exposure form is used to record this weekly basis, Thursday to Wednesday.Before end of work on Wednesday, the information is passed on to the client’s project Engineer or representatives.

EMERGENCY RESPONSE PROCEDURE:FIRE ALARM & EVACUTION PROCEDURE

On noticing fire:Raise alarm by shouting “fire, “fire, “fire”Dial 144 and call the fire serviceOn hearing the siren, if available on it for 2 minutes

Fighting the fire:Attack fire with the available extinguisher, ensuring you have position close to the exit for a quick and safe retreat.Close to the door and leave the building if there appears to be danger to life.

On hearing the Alarm:Be calm, do not panic.Leave the building quickly and calmly through nearest exit, if not involved in the fire fighting.Assemble at the Muster Point for Roll CallDo not re-enter the building until asked to do so.

Page 17: A Template for Hse Policy Plan Unedited

RESUSCITATION FROM ELECTRIC SHOCK

On noticing a shock victimCall for assistance,Identify source of dangerBreak the contract by switching off the current; remove the plug or wrench the cable free ( for bare conductors contact with hand is available if the later is insulated)If this is not possible, stand on non-conductive material (newspaper or rubber mat) and push or pull the casualties clear using a broom or wooden stool.Do not touch the casualty with bare hands.As a last resort, take hold of any loose, dry clothing (not under the arms) and pull casualty clear from the source.

ASSESSING THE SITUATION:Are you or the casualty in danger?Is the casualty conscious?Is the airway open and clear?Is the casualty breathing?Is there a pulse?

UNCONSCIOUS: NO PULSE, NO BREATHINGCall MedicalCommence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ation (CPR) AS FOLLOWS:Lay casualty back to the floor,Open the airway by tilting the head and lifting chinWith the nose closed, give two inflation through the mouth, pressing your lips over the casualty’s.

Implementation and Performance Monitoring

The following statistical records shall be maintained and reported on a weekly basis during project execution and will be documented in the minutes from the weekly review meetings.

Man-hours. Lost time accidents. LTI frequency. Recordable medical treatment cases/ frequency rate. Material losses/ damage. Environmental incidents. Community related disturbances. Lost time. Communication issues. First aid cases.

Page 20: A Template for Hse Policy Plan Unedited

Hazards. Medical or health statistics i.e occupational health record

Incident and Accident Investigation ReportingAll accidents and incidents will be immediately investigated and reviewed as required by procedure. Causes will be determined and corrective actions applied. The resulting corrective actions will be discussed with other work groups/areas during the review meeting ,or sooner, depending on the severity of the incident and the ability and need of other groups to learn from it.The site Engineer and other staff are responsible for the investigation of HSE accidents and follow up investigations.

Occupational Health and SafetyFatigue can result in reduced concentration, which can lead to accidents.DANELEC LIMITED will ensure that adequate personnel are employed to eliminate the effects of fatigue  and under normal circumstances ensure that personnel get at least 8 hours rest in a day, of which a minimum six shall be continuous.
